Counted locally with the o200k_base tokenizer, which is exact for GPT models; Claude uses its own tokenizer and its counts differ. Treat this as one consistent yardstick across the catalogue rather than a bill. Prices are per million input tokens.

Tailor to Venue
Diff a draft against a target venue's requirements and produce a concrete tailoring plan: what to reposition, what to cut, what to reformat, and what to anonymize — before any edit is made. This skill plans; the user (or a follow-up request) executes the edits.
When to use
- Retargeting a paper (new submission, rejection, or venue switch) to a different conference, journal, track, or page limit.
- Converting between template families (acmart / IEEEtran / NeurIPS-style / llncs) or between blind levels (single ↔ double ↔ triple).
- Deciding which track at one venue fits the work best.
Related skills: parse-cfp (build a missing venue profile), select-venue
(choose the venue first), preflight-check (final desk-reject lint before
submission), prepare-camera-ready (after acceptance).
Inputs
- The draft: main
.texfile (the scripts resolve\input/\include); optionally the compiled PDF and.bibfiles. - Target venue profile:
venues/conferences/<venue-id>.yml(schema:venues/schema.yml; family defaults merge automatically fromvenues/families/). - Target track name, if the user has chosen one.
Process
1. Resolve the venue profile
Find the profile in venues/conferences/. If none exists, do NOT invent
requirements — run the parse-cfp skill against the venue's CFP URL to
create one, or proceed with only facts quoted live from the CFP.
2. Re-verify against the live CFP (mandatory)
Profiles go stale and a wrong page limit causes a desk reject. Fetch the
profile's cfp_url and re-verify before relying on anything: page limits and
exclusions for the chosen track, deadlines and timezone, blind level,
template/documentclass invocation, and required sections. Note in the plan
what was verified and when; if the live CFP contradicts the profile, the CFP
wins — flag the profile for update. If the CFP cannot be fetched, mark every
profile-derived fact "UNVERIFIED — confirm on CFP" in the plan.

tailor-to-venue is a skill published in the GitHub repository ShaishavMaisuria/research-paper-lifecycle-skills (42 stars, last pushed 2mo ago), licensed Apache-2.0. It adds 185 tokens to every session and 2,108 once invoked, about $0.0009 per session on Opus 5. A static security scan graded it A with 0 findings.
